Description

Job Summary Aptive Resources LLC is seeking an experienced Power BI / Power Platform & Data Automation Developer to support the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) Electronic Health Record (EHR) program. This full-time role will be respon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ining scalable reporting, dashboarding, automation, application, data transformation, and workflow solutions that improve operational visibility, decision-making, and issue management across VA programs. The role requires hands-on technical development experience, including the ability to write, troubleshoot, document, and maintain reusable code, queries, formulas, scripts, and logic across reporting, analytics, automation, and application use cases. The developer will support reporting and analytics efforts related to VA issue management, RMA to ServiceNow transition activities, KPI reporting, executive dashboards, operational data products, workflow automation, and data validation. This position requires strong technical execution, attention to data quality, and the ability to work with stakeholders to clarify requirements, document assumptions, and deliver solutions that are accurate, maintainable, scalable, and aligned with organizational priorities. The ideal candidate will bring strong experience with Power BI, Power Apps, Power Automate, SQL-supported data preparation, DAX, Power Query/M, Power Fx, and other coding or scripting approaches used to transform data, automate processes, and deliver reliable business intelligence solutions. Primary Responsibilities Design, develop, and maintain Power BI dashboards, reports, semantic models, and visual analytics products that support executive, operational, and team-level decision-making. Apply Data Visualization: Power BI expertise to produce clear, usable, and actionable reporting products for technical and non-technical stakeholders. Perform Data Analysis: Reporting activities, including KPI definition, reporting logic development, trend analysis, data validation, and performance interpretation. Develop and sustain Power Apps and Power Platform solutions that improve workflow efficiency, intake processes, data capture, issue tracking, and operational support functions. Develop reusable code, queries, formulas, scripts, and transformation logic to support scalable reporting, automation, data validation, and operational analytics. Use Power Query, DAX, Power Fx, SQL, and other coding or scripting approaches to clean, transform, model, validate, and present data from multiple sources. Build and maintain SQL queries, DAX measures, Power Query/M transformations, Power Fx logic, and other reusable technical components needed to integrate, prepare, validate, and analyze data. Support reporting and analytics related to VA issue management workflows, including Jira, SharePoint, RMA, ServiceNow, Excel-based datasets, APIs, enterprise data platforms, and other approved data sources. Build and maintain KPI reporting frameworks, including measures related to SLA performance, ticket volume, workload, assignment routing, status tracking, aging, re-entry, and resolution performance. Support data automation and integration activities across approved platforms, including SharePoint, Jira, ServiceNow, Excel, Power Platform, and enterprise reporting environments. Partner with business owners, analysts, data engineers, and stakeholders to clarify requirements, document acceptance criteria, and ensure reporting products meet operational and strategic needs. Apply development best practices, including documentation, version control, code review, QA, reusable logic, testing, clear naming conventions, and controlled deployment. Create and maintain technical documentation, including data dictionaries, report logic, transformation rules, user guidance, technical specifications, and sustainment documentation. Contribute to continuous improvement of the team’s reporting architecture, data standards, automation practices, coding standards, and analytics maturity. Minimum Qualifications 5+ years of relevant experience in business intelligence, data analytics, reporting automation, Power BI, Power Platform, data transformation, or related technical delivery roles. 3+ years of hands-on technical development experience writing, troubleshooting, documenting, and maintaining reusable code, queries, formulas, scripts, or transformation logic using tools such as SQL, DAX, Power Query/M, Power Fx, Python, R, APIs, or similar technologies. Federal experience is required, including experience supporting programs, systems, reporting needs, governance processes, stakeholder environments, or federal healthcare operations. Experience developing advanced Power BI dashboards, reports, data models, and DAX measures. Coding experience required, including demonstrated ability to write, troubleshoot, document, and maintain reusable code or logic in one or more languages or platforms such as SQL, DAX, Power Query/M, Power Fx, Python, R, APIs, or similar tools. Working knowledge of SQL for querying, joining, validating, and preparing data for reporting and analytics. Data Visualization: Power BI experience, including dashboard design, data storytelling, visual performance tuning, and executive-level reporting. Data Analysis: Reporting experience, including requirements analysis, KPI development, report logic validation, and interpretation of operational performance trends. Experience building and maintaining Power Apps and Power Platform-based workflow or business process solutions. Experience using Power Automate or similar tools to support workflow automation, approvals, notifications, data movement, and process improvement. Experience working with structured and semi-structured data from multiple systems, including SharePoint lists, Jira exports, ServiceNow data, Excel-based datasets, APIs, or enterprise data platforms. Strong understanding of data modeling, data transformation, report performance optimization, dashboard usability, and data quality controls. Ability to translate business requirements into technical solutions and explain techn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ders. Experience with QA, data validation, documentation, and maintaining traceability from requirements through delivery. Desired Qualifications Experience supporting VA or DHO. Experience with ServiceNow reporting, ServiceNow data structures, or migration from legacy tools to ServiceNow-based workflows. Experience with Databricks, enterprise data platforms, medallion architecture, or modern data pipeline concepts. Experience developing executive-level dashboards and operational reporting for senior leadership audiences. Experience with GitHub, version control, code review, reusable code libraries, and team-based development standards. Experience documenting data dictionaries, transformation logic, report metadata, technical assumptions, and data lineage. Experience developing or maintaining API-based, file-based, SharePoint-based, Jira-based, or ServiceNow-based data integrations. Familiarity with federal healthcare environments, VA data governance, security expectations, and compliance requirements. About Aptive About Aptive.
